The five key factors of a quadratic graph are:
- Direction
- Axis of symmetry
- Vertex
- Zero
- y-intercept
<h3>Meaning of a quadratic graph</h3>
A quadratic graph is a graph that is derived from a qudratic equation or function.
A quadratic graph always takes the shape of a parabola

Answer:
2x^3 - x^2 - 3x + 2
x^4 - 2x^3 + 3x^2 - 4x +2
Step-by-step explanation:
Q13)
(x - 1)(2x^2 + x - 2)
First, distribute out the x in (x-1) to (2x^2 + x - 2)
x(2x^2)= 2x^3
x(x)= x^2
x(-2)= -2x
Next, distribute out the -1 in (x-1) to (2x^2 + x -2)
(-1)(2x^2)= -2x^2
(-1)(x)= -x
(-1)(-2)= 2
Now add up all these products:
2x^3 + x^2 - 2x -2x^2 - x +2
Collect like terms:
2x^3 + x^2 -2x^2 - 2x - x +2
Simplify by adding like terms to get final answer:
2x^3 - x^2 - 3x + 2
Q14)
Follow steps above to get the following answer
(x^2 + 2)(x^2 - 2x + 1)
= x^4 - 2x^3 + x^2 + 2x^2 - 4x + 2
= x^4 - 2x^3 + 3x^2 - 4x +2

Answer:
bisect each other.
Step-by-step explanation:
The midpoints are the same point, so the diagonals bisect each other.
__
<em>More elaboration on a proof</em>
The alternate interior angles formed by diagonals and the sides of the triangle are congruent, so the (point-to-point) triangles formed by the crossing diagonals are congruent ASA. Since the sides of those triangles are congruent, the diagonals meet at their midpoints. That is, the diagonals bisect each other.
